Transaction 34c3342050cb974d59a04c653e32536fb437e868c81d55ef29f49f17bcdeb2d3

1 Input
2 Outputs
  • 34c3342050cb974d59a04c653e32536fb437e868c81d55ef29f49f17bcdeb2d3:0
  • value  3374936736
    address  12FLSDSsXvbGFHfuwWSVL6L34DStkiufHw
  • 34c3342050cb974d59a04c653e32536fb437e868c81d55ef29f49f17bcdeb2d3:1
  • value  6000000
    address  1LXyqroJbGfJKgPkJYvDX5rUCYqfx3aoN7